[sql] SQL BETWEEN 연산자를 이용한 숫자 범위 검색
SQL BETWEEN 연산자를 사용하면 지정된 범위 내에 있는 숫자 값을 검색할 수 있습니다. 이 연산자는 주어진 값의 시작과 끝 사이에 있는 값을 반환합니다.
BETWEEN 연산자 사용법
다음은 BETWEEN 연산자를 사용하여 숫자 범위를 검색하는 예제입니다.
SELECT * FROM 테이블명
WHERE 컬럼명 BETWEEN 시작값 AND 끝값;
- 테이블명 : 검색할 데이터가 있는 테이블명입니다.
- 컬럼명 : 검색할 숫자 값이 있는 컬럼명입니다.
- 시작값 : 검색할 범위의 시작 값입니다.
- 끝값 : 검색할 범위의 끝 값입니다.
BETWEEN 연산자 사용 예제
예를 들어, “students”라는 테이블에서 성적이 70점에서 90점 사이인 학생들을 검색하고자 한다면 다음과 같이 SQL 문을 작성할 수 있습니다.
SELECT * FROM students
WHERE score BETWEEN 70 AND 90;
위의 예제에서는 “students” 테이블에서 “score” 컬럼이 70점과 90점 사이인 모든 학생들을 검색합니다.
주의사항
- BETWEEN 연산자를 사용할 때는 시작값과 끝값이 포함된 범위를 정확히 지정해야 합니다.
- BETWEEN 연산자는 시작값과 끝값을 모두 포함하는 범위를 검색합니다. 시작 값과 끝 값 자체는 결과에 포함됩니다.
- BETWEEN 연산자를 사용할 때는 대소문자를 구분하지 않습니다.